Dhalara Population - Mandi, Himachal Pradesh
Dhalara is a medium size village located in Sandhol Tehsil of Mandi district, Himachal Pradesh with total 122 families residing. The Dhalara village has population of 464 of which 204 are males while 260 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Dhalara village population of children with age 0-6 is 44 which makes up 9.48 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Dhalara village is 1275 which is higher than Himachal Pradesh state average of 972. Child Sex Ratio for the Dhalara as per census is 1200, higher than Himachal Pradesh average of 909.
Dhalara village has lower literacy rate compared to Himachal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Dhalara village was 76.43 % compared to 82.80 % of Himachal Pradesh. In Dhalara Male literacy stands at 86.96 % while female literacy rate was 68.22 %.

Dhalara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 122 | - | - |
Population | 464 | 204 | 260 |
Child (0-6) | 44 | 20 | 24 |
Schedule Caste | 4 | 3 | 1 |
Schedule Tribe | 1 | 1 | 0 |
Literacy | 76.43 % | 86.96 % | 68.22 % |
Total Workers | 284 | 126 | 158 |
Main Worker | 65 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 219 | 70 | 149 |
